    BSES has a new plan to keep Delhi's lights on, debuts India's largest battery storage system

    BSES, a major power distribution company in Delhi, has inaugurated India's first utility-scale Battery Energy Storage System (BESS). This innovative system ensures uninterrupted power supply to residential areas, even during technical faults or grid failures. The project, located at BSES Rajdhani's Kilokari substation, aims to enhance grid stability, reduce power procurement costs, and integrate renewable energy sources. The BESS, utilizing advanced Lithium Iron Phosphate (LFP) technology, sets a benchmark for future energy storage projects in India.

    Passengers report power outage at Delhi Airport; Boarding and check-in facilities briefly impacted

    Delhi Airport Power Outage: Delhi IGI Airport's T3 terminal experienced a nearly 20-minute power outage, halting boarding and check-in services. Passengers reported non-functional counters and Digi Yatra facilities. The outage was due to a power grid fault but was swiftly resolved with operations resuming normally. Despite the disruption, flight schedules remained unaffected, supported by the airport's DG backup systems.

    Delhi, Ghaziabad Power Cut: Here are affected areas, reason behind power outage and when it will be restored

    Delhi Power Outage: A fire at a power grid in Mandola, Uttar Pradesh, caused prolonged power outages in Delhi and Ghaziabad, exacerbating the city's heatwave and water crisis. Temperatures reached 42°C. Delhi Power Minister Atishi announced efforts to restore power and plans to meet with the Union Power Minister, criticizing the central government's handling of national power infrastructure.       Powering ahead: How India made big electricity blackouts a thing of the past

      The present situation is a far cry from July 30 and 31, 2012, when India experienced the world's largest blackout. During that crisis, the northern and eastern grids collapsed due to overload, leaving 620 million people without power for more than 13 hours. Since then, significant improvements have transformed India’s transmission network into the world's largest unified grid.

      NTPC proposes pooling entire capacity for supply to power distribution companies

      If approved, the proposed move could ease supply and operations as the company would be able to sell power to a discom from any station and not restrict it to stage-wise units, people familiar with the matter said. The power purchase agreements (PPAs) with some discoms are signed in stages of commissioning and each stage is a separate entity for tariff and scheduling purposes.

      Amid heatwave conditions, staying cool without creating heat remains essential

      As Delhi sizzles at 45 degrees Celsius, many of us tend to overlook the ironic reality that the comfort provided by air conditioners contributes directly to global warming. With the increasing affordability of ACs and more countries, including India, meeting the rising demand for electricity, the use of air conditioners is escalating. According to a study, by 2050, the number of AC units is projected to reach 4.5 billion, a boon for appliance manufacturers but concerning for the Earth. The emissions of greenhouse gases resulting from AC usage are anticipated to lead to a 0.5-degree Celsius increase in global temperatures.

      Modi govt's new solar scheme has three big hurdles

      The government has launched a new scheme to encourage the installation of solar panels on rooftops, aiming to triple renewable capacity by 2030. The program provides subsidies to install grid-connected systems, allowing households to reduce electricity bills and sell extra power to the grid. However, challenges remain, including difficulties with electricity distribution companies (DISCOMs) and a lack of skilled workers. Despite these hurdles, the initiative is expected to create jobs and significantly reduce CO2 emissions.
